Applying art therapy when working with foster parents and children
KOPTA, Pavel
The Bachelor thesis is based on long-term art therapy work with foster parents and children. It is aimed mainly on sib relationship, overall social climate in the family and the possibility to use the art therapy for alteration of family relationship and well-timed detection of problematic situation. The introduction is shortly devoted to problems of substitute nurturance in the Czech Republic, the function of a family and the significance of the early interactions in the family. The ontogenetic development of graphic art is shortly characterized. Further, the thesis evaluates the therapeutic recourses, possibilities and approaches which can be used by art therapy, and which are suitable for such types of clients. It is followed by family anamnesis and particular casuistry of selected members of the family with comments. Additional family prognosis is indicated. In the discussion, the thesis deals with the theoretical implications of psychoanalysis, on which the art therapy is based. The conclusion evaluates the art therapy in particular family and indicates further possibilities when working with foster parents and children.
Psychological and Social Aspects of Uwanted Pregnancy and Maternity of Teenage Mothers in the Czech Republic
BOHÁČKOVÁ, Soňa
The composition is focused on psychological and social aspects of unwanted pregnancy and maternity of teenage mothers in the Czech Republic. It mainly describes the impact of unwanted pregnancy and parenthood on child{\crq}s development. You can find there possibilities of solving these situations which young mother have to cope with. These possibilities are: termination, the baby birth at home and leaving him at baby box, or the possibility of undergoing secret birth to propose baby for adoption or keep the baby in family care. This work describes approachable methods of compensatory family care which are very often used by teenage mothers within the institutional care. At the end the risks of family care by teenage mothers are also mentioned there. It is obvious from the concept of the presented work, that there are possibilities to find quite sufficient solutions in these difficult situations happening in the Czech Republic.
The application of the preventative behaviour system founded by Don Bosco in children{\crq}s homes of the family type
ŠULOVÁ, Jana
In my investigation I concentrate specifically on cases of children from three children{\crq}s homes in Italy and Czech republic (Casa del bambino PIO XII., private children{\crq}s home Marketa and Church children{\crq}s home Emanuel). In these homes they use preventative bahaviour system founded by Don Giovanni Bosco who was the Italian priest and educator who lived in the 19 century and he founded the work which was dedicated to the poor young people without their home in Turin.The intention of Don Giovanni Bosco was to help to give the right direction to young people.This system has three basic pillars which are reason, kidness and religion. His system demands from the educator constant presence with the children and education with the example of yourself.The preventative behaviour system of Salesiani and its tradition is worth attention for the the prevention of social {--} pathological phenomena.
The foster care of handicapped children
JEŽKOVÁ, Lucie
Substitute family care is a form of care for abandoned or orphaned children when a child is brought up by foster parents in an environment which is similar to a natural family environment. In the Czech Republic, there are various forms of substitute family care, mainly adoption and foster care. Arranging foster care means seeking children who are suitable for placement in foster care and finding correspondent foster parents for those children. There are few different groups of children acceptable for foster care. One of those groups includes children with handicap. Handicap means an obstacle, difficulty, disadvantage or unfavourable situation which ensues from a limited ability or even inability of an individual to assert as well as other people. The aim of this dissertation is to asses foster care situation abroad and to compare foster care for children with handicap in South Bohemia and Pilsner Regions. Based on the aim, two hypothesis were determined. The first one: Variability of different foster care forms in the Czech Republic is not optimal compared to abroad. The second one: Comparison results of data from both surveyed regions will not be fundamentally different. Secondary data analysis method was used for the survey. The data was acquied from available professional literature and foster family files from Foster Care Centre of South Bohemia County Council in České Budějovice and Pilsner County Council in Plzeň. Required data were gathered from foster parents' records and fostered children documentation from 2001 to 2005. The established aim was accomplished. The first hypothesis was confirmed. The second hypothesis was not confirmed. The survey established that some European countries have already introduced further forms or foster care, especially professional foster care. This form of foster care is not available in our country yet but as the interest to become foster parents decreases in the Czech Republic, professional foster care may be the solution of this situation. Furthermore, the survey established that there is hardly any difference among foster parents and fostered children in individual character in both counties. However, there is a distinctive difference in the amount of foster parents who accepted a child to foster care. The same situation arises in the amount of children placed in foster care. Contribution of this dissertation for the health and social section consists in a creation of statistics during the years 2001-2005 and in an estimate of characteristics of foster parents which can assist in searching for new foster parents.
Spectrum of specialized service for forstering families
DVOŘÁKOVÁ, Karla
In my diploma work I concentrated on various forms of work with foster-families focused on prevention, consultancy and special help. Regional authorities are obliged to arrange them as a part of so-called consultations on foster care practice according to para. 4 of section 11 of Act No.359/1999 Coll. on Social and Legal protection of children. I tried to map the way the particular regional authorities fill this paragraph. In more detail I attended to activity of south-bohemian regional authority in this field. In terms of the research I found that the importance of foster-families meetings consists in experience exchange, feeling of sharing and gaining new information. From that point of view more days meetings are the most popular with both fosterers and social workers when there is more time for it.

The attitude of the public to foster care
NESNÍDALOVÁ, Klára
My thesis deals with the attitude of public to foster care. One of the paradoxical issues is the fact that the number of children who are not reared by their biological parents remains quite high while the number of childless partnerships (though desiring offspring) is growing. In the Czech Republic, similarly as in other European countries, about 1% of children (about 20,000) do not grow up in their biological families. Only 2% of that group are full orphans. The remaining 98% of children have living biological parents who do not or cannot take care of them. I endeavored to find out how well individual members of the Czech society are informed about one of the possible solutions of infertility: alternate family care. Using questionnaires, I focused on several age and level of education groups and asked general as well as more personal questions. In the general part, I wanted to find out whether the individual knew what alternate family care was, the different kinds of alternate family care, who provides support during the process, what are the different options, the difference between adoption and foster care, etc. Then I inquired about their own willingness to take in a child, whether sex of the child, somatic and intellectual predisposition were criteria for them and whether they would take in a child of a different ethnicity. It is interesting to note that women are usually more prone to blame themselves for infertility.
Teacher´s knowledge about children in foster care
DVOŘÁKOVÁ, Martina
This diploma paper is devoted to the problem of children in surrogate families from the teachers´ point of view. Upbringing of a child in a surrogate family ( adoptive or foster) has its own specifies and cause a numer of problems, which result from the possible deprivation of a child over the years of his early development. Education and preparation for chool have thein own specifice as well. That is why teachers schould have sufficient knowledge in this spere. In the theoretic part of my work I focus on the characteristics of surrogate family care, on the problem of psychic deprivation and subdeprivation, thein reasons, demonstration and diagnostics. This work is also devoted to the probleme of the education of mentally deprivated children. The survey was carried out by the help of focus groups. The aim of the survey was to find out the level of teachers´awareness of surrogate family care, thein positions, opinions, expectations, experience and understanding the questions of psychic deprivation and subdeprivation. We carried out the survey in two groups: teachers with work experience and future teachers (students). The next part of the work contains the casuistry of two foster families aimed at effective cooperation between family and school. The obtained results could be a starting point for another research and a source of topics for possible suplement to the education program of padagogical studies.
